Also, another feature of that type of silicone rubber button is that the resistance changes depending on how hard you bash them, making them (depending on being able to exploit this with the correct hardware and code) velocity and aftertoch sensitive. I have a mate who hacked a TV remote to make a velo sensitive keypad.
